The ones I am sharing with you today are so different from the many others you may have seen in my collection.The very first one is a Haviland Limoges! (Be still my heart!) Just look at the saucer! Have you ever seen any thing like it? Only Limoges, could pull this off. It has a slightly fluted round cup with a kicked loop handle shaped like a ribbon. Beautiful, if I do say so myself!



Cup No. 2 is also a Limoges. It is a rare left-handled cup with an ornate loop handle that looks more like it has been made in gold metal, not porcelain china. I even found a date for this cup c.1983. It is very large and spectacular.
Cup No. 3 is also Haviland Limoges. A very different style for them. It is a slightly waisted tapered cup with unusual angular rustic. The handle is slightly angular. Very pretty!


Cup No 4 is from Denmark. It is so fine that when you hold it to the light, it has a lace designed, only seen in the light. I am not sure if you can see it, but the top of the handle has a smiling face, looking up at you. It is so cute! You can tell I am quite pleased with my new found (under basement) treasures!
